So it's only really a streamline if it's in a streamline case.
I’m more inclined to think that the ‘package’ dictates the name rather than changes the name of the razor. After all, if you took the different razors out and shuffled them blindfold, you would not know which ones went with which set. I believe there were two versions of the Streamline - the earlier has a slimmer neck on the handle and different drainage channels in the base plate and dated from the 1930s with the changes introduced in the 1940/50s.
